在数字化时代,人工智能技术正以前所未有的速度发展,而阿里大模型作为其中的佼佼者,其API接口的开放,无疑为开发者提供了强大的工具。本文将带您深入了解阿里大模型的API接口,并分享一些实战应用攻略。
一、阿里大模型简介
阿里大模型是阿里巴巴集团旗下的一款高性能、可扩展的人工智能模型,它基于深度学习技术,能够处理大规模的数据,提供智能化的服务。阿里大模型的应用场景广泛,包括自然语言处理、图像识别、语音识别等多个领域。
二、阿里大模型API接口详解
1. 自然语言处理接口
自然语言处理(NLP)是阿里大模型的核心功能之一。以下是一些常用的NLP接口:
- 文本分类:用于对文本进行分类,如情感分析、主题分类等。
- 文本摘要:自动生成文本的摘要,提取关键信息。
- 命名实体识别:识别文本中的实体,如人名、地名、组织机构等。
- 机器翻译:将一种语言的文本翻译成另一种语言。
2. 图像识别接口
阿里大模型的图像识别接口支持多种图像处理任务,包括:
- 物体检测:识别图像中的物体及其位置。
- 图像分类:对图像进行分类,如动物、植物、风景等。
- 人脸识别:识别图像中的人脸,并进行特征提取。
3. 语音识别接口
语音识别接口可以将语音信号转换为文本,主要功能包括:
- 语音转文字:将语音转换为文字。
- 语音识别:识别语音中的关键词或短语。
三、实战应用攻略
1. 开发环境准备
在使用阿里大模型API之前,您需要准备以下环境:
- 注册阿里云账号:在阿里云官网注册账号并开通阿里大模型服务。
- 安装SDK:根据您的开发语言,下载并安装相应的SDK。
- 获取API密钥:在阿里云控制台获取API密钥,用于调用API接口。
2. 接口调用示例
以下是一个使用Python调用阿里大模型文本分类接口的示例:
from aliyunsdkcore.client import AcsClient
from aliyunsdkcore.request import CommonRequest
client = AcsClient('<your-access-key-id>', '<your-access-key-secret>', 'cn-hangzhou')
request = CommonRequest()
request.set_accept_format('json')
request.set_domain('nlp.aliyuncs.com')
request.set_method('POST')
request.set_protocol_type('https') # https | http
request.set_version('2019-04-08')
request.set_action_name('ClassifyText')
request.add_query_param('Text', '这是一段需要分类的文本')
request.add_query_param('RegionId', 'cn-hangzhou')
response = client.do_action_with_exception(request)
print(response)
3. 应用场景拓展
阿里大模型的应用场景非常广泛,以下是一些常见的应用场景:
- 智能客服:利用自然语言处理接口实现智能客服系统。
- 智能推荐:基于用户画像和兴趣,推荐相关内容。
- 智能安防:利用图像识别接口实现人脸识别、物体检测等功能。
四、总结
阿里大模型API接口为开发者提供了丰富的功能,通过本文的介绍,相信您已经对阿里大模型有了更深入的了解。在实际应用中,您可以根据自己的需求选择合适的接口,并结合相关技术实现更多创新的应用。
